Black Friday is one of the most important shopping days of the year, and as a marketer, you want to maximize your revenue by sending the perfect Black Friday email to your customers. But what time should you actually send it? In this article, we will discuss the best time to send your Black Friday email and provide some tips on how to make it stand out among the competition.
The Early Bird Gets the Sale
One popular strategy is to send your Black Friday email early in the morning, around 6 am to 8 am. This is a great time because people tend to check their emails as soon as they wake up. By sending your email early, you have a higher chance of getting noticed before your customers are bombarded with other Black Friday promotions.
Mid-Morning Madness
If you miss the early bird window, don't worry. Another opportune time to send your Black Friday email is between 9 am and 11 am. At this point, people are settling in at their desks and going through their morning routine, including checking their emails. By catching them during this time, you have a good chance of grabbing their attention and getting them excited about your Black Friday deals.
The Noon Rush
As the clock strikes noon, people are taking a break from work to grab lunch. This is another great time to send your Black Friday email. People are relaxed, browsing through their emails while enjoying their meal. By providing them with enticing offers and discounts, you can tempt them to make a purchase during their lunch break.
Afternoon Lull
Afternoons can be a bit slower in terms of email engagement, but it is still worth sending your Black Friday email during this time. Around 2 pm to 4 pm, people often hit a lull in their day and start looking for distractions. By sending your email during this time, you can catch their attention and give them something exciting to focus on besides work.
The Late Night Scroller
Finally, if you miss all the previous time slots, don't worry. With the rise of mobile devices, people are checking their emails late into the night. Sending your Black Friday email between 9 pm and midnight can be a great way to reach those night owls who are scrolling through their inbox before bed. Just make sure your email stands out and grabs their attention even in the late hours.
In conclusion, the best time to send your Black Friday email depends on several factors, including your target audience and their habits. Experiment with different time slots and analyze the response rate to determine what works best for your customers. By following these tips and sending your email at the right time, you can ensure that your Black Friday promotions are a success.
FAQs
Q: What is the best time to send my Black Friday email?
A: The best time to send your Black Friday email depends on your target audience, but popular options include early morning (6 am – 8 am), mid-morning (9 am – 11 am), noon (12 pm – 2 pm), afternoon (2 pm – 4 pm), and late at night (9 pm – midnight).
Q: Should I send my Black Friday email before or on the actual day?
A: It is recommended to send your Black Friday email a day or two before the actual day to build anticipation and give your customers time to plan their purchases.
Q: How can I make my Black Friday email stand out?
A: To make your Black Friday email stand out, use eye-catching subject lines, compelling visuals, personalized offers, limited-time deals, and clear call-to-action buttons.
Q: Is it better to send one email or multiple emails on Black Friday?
A: It is usually more effective to send multiple targeted emails leading up to and on Black Friday to capture and retain your customers' attention throughout the event.
Q: How can I track the success of my Black Friday email campaigns?
A: Use email marketing tools that provide analytics like open r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ates to track the success of your Black Friday email campaigns. This will help you understand what strategies work best for your audience.
